Ukrainian Journal of Physics| Zusammenfassung: | The nuclear g-factors of the 5/2+ state at 274.4 keV in 117Te, of the 7/2+ state, at 443.1 keV in 121Te, and the 10+ state at 2875 keV in 126Te have been obtained as –0.306(9), –0.221(3), and –0.152(9), respectively, using the TDPAD method. Nuclear g-factor of the 5/2+ state at 320.4 keV in 119Te has been found as –0.35(8) by the same method. These experimental data are analyzed using the quasiparticle-phonon model. |
